Key Design and Engineering Features

Space Optimization and Layout

The interior layout of a Mirthmobile is a testament to innovative design. Every inch is planned, from the multi-functional furniture to the cleverly hidden storage compartments. Common features include fold-down tables, Murphy beds, and modular shelving units that adapt to different needs throughout the day. The goal is to transform a relatively small footprint into a functional studio, bedroom, and kitchen. This requires a high degree of custom fabrication and bespoke engineering solutions. The result is a living space that feels open and uncluttered, defying its physical constraints.

Sustainability and Off-Grid Capabilities

Modern Mirthmobile builds frequently incorporate eco-friendly technologies to minimize their environmental impact. Solar panels are a popular addition, providing renewable energy for lighting, appliances, and device charging. Rainwater collection systems and compact greywater filters enable responsible water usage in sensitive environments. The use of LED lighting, energy-efficient appliances, and proper insulation reduces the overall power demand. This self-sufficient approach allows travelers to leave a lighter footprint on the natural landscapes they visit. It aligns the concept of mobile living with the principles of environmental stewardship.
